Transaction 8ab154f05ca65b851af53fbcb7fc1c385cb4958f07135b7c1eb38ce14c7af044
1 Input
1 Output
-
8ab154f05ca65b851af53fbcb7fc1c385cb4958f07135b7c1eb38ce14c7af044:0
- value
- 29116666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 352c90b256a13e14437c108d22d42b738b0749ef OP_EQUALVERIFY OP_CHECKSIG
- address
- 15rACcYgofCpDKdNqHss1S2Nk7kzbFnHKt